Incident before Black Pass is the twenty-seventh episode of the third season of Rawhide. It first aired on May 19, 1961.

Plot[]

Rowdy and Pete are taken hostage by Kiowas who want safe passage to Black Pass from the Army for their Chief. A scared fortune telling drover causes problems when tells on Favor to the Army and a rancher wanting revenge for his wife. - Source: IMDb.com
